[Jolly Sports News] Veterans Jayson Castro and Kelly Williams decided to play through injuries because they couldn’t afford to sit out the crucial PBA Governor’s Cup semifinal against Rain or Shine.

The two core Tropang Giga players have been plagued by calf and knee injuries, respectively, but still featured in Game 4 of the best-of seven series on Wednesday night at Smart Araneta Coliseum.
Castro played 18 minutes and added nine points and two rebounds, while Williams played 19 minutes and added four rebounds and five points in an 81-79 victory to take a 3-1 series lead.
The two “never aged warriors” missed their third game due to injury and saw Tropang Giga lose by a narrow margin of 110-109.
Coach Chot Reyes naturally had high praise for Castro, 38, and Williams, 42, saying they overcame the odds to contribute to the team’s victory. He also said that the two injured players were actually a calculated and risky decision by the coaching staff.
